  1. Estuarine Environment:

    • Aestuariispira species are typically associated with estuarine environments, which are areas where rivers meet the sea. These environments are characterized by fluctuating salinity levels and can host diverse microbial communities.
  2. Limited Clinical Relevance:

    • Information about the specific health impacts or pathogenicity of Aestuariispira to humans is limited. Bacteria in this genus are not typically associated with causing infections or diseases in humans.
  3. Ecological Roles:

    • The ecological roles of Aestuariispira in natural estuarine environments are not well-documented. Bacteria in estuarine environments often contribute to nutrient cycling and play roles in the overall health of the ecosystem.

Lab Reporting

Different labs use different software to read the sample. See this post for more details.
One lab may say you have none, another may say you have a lot! - This may be solely due to the software they are using to estimate.
We deem lab specific values using values from the KM method for each specific lab to be the most reliable.
